How Fugitive TV Shows Work

TV shows that follow fugitives typically revolve around a main character who is on the run, often due to a crime they may or may not have committed. As the story unfolds, the fugitive must evade capture while interacting with other characters, including law enforcement, allies, and potential love interests. The twists and turns in these shows often keep viewers guessing, as the truth about the fugitive's past and their motivations is slowly revealed.

What is a fugitive, and how do they get identified?

A fugitive is an individual who has fled or attempted to flee from justice, often due to committing a crime. Law enforcement agencies use various methods to identify fugitives, including testimonials from witnesses, evidence collected at the crime scene, and surveillance footage.

Can fugitives really evade capture in real-life situations?

While some fugitives do manage to evade capture for extended periods, it's relatively rare for them to remain on the run for years or escape punishment altogether. Law enforcement agencies have sophisticated resources and techniques to locate and apprehend fugitives.

How do TV shows get the details right?

TV writers work closely with law enforcement professionals, researchers, and experts to ensure accuracy in their depiction of fugitive cases. However, for the sake of drama and story progression, some creative liberties may be taken to enhance the narrative.
